RRM definition

RRM means a person that reports trade and / or fundamental data directly to the Agency under REMIT.
RRM means a legal person that complies with the requirements for the reporting of data under REMIT and that is registered with ACER to provide the service of data reporting;
RRM means a person that reports data on Wholesale Energy Contracts and Fundamental Data directly to ACER under REMIT.

RRM is the acronym for Recycling Raw Materials. RRM comes from waste which, after a material recycling operation, can be reincorporated into production processes as a total or partial substitute for virgin raw materials.
